The Iberian Lynx: A Species on the Brink and Back

Understanding One of Europe's Rarest Predators

The Iberian lynx is one of the most critically endangered cats in the world. Indigenous to the Iberian Peninsula, this medium-sized wildcat was once hunted to near extinction. By the early 2000s, the population had plummeted to catastrophic levels. The species faced a genuine possibility of complete extinction within decades. According to Britannica, the Iberian lynx is a highly specialized hunter with specific ecological needs. Unlike generalist predators that can adapt to various prey sources, the Iberian lynx depends heavily on rabbits for survival. When rabbit populations crashed due to disease and habitat loss, the lynx had nowhere else to turn. The species couldn't shift its diet. It couldn't adapt. It could only decline.

Physically, the lynx is striking. It stands about 16 to 20 inches tall at the shoulder and weighs between 8 and 13 pounds. But don't let the compact size fool you. This is a powerful predator with exceptional hunting skills. The distinctive tufted ears aren't just decorative. They contain specialized muscles that help the lynx pinpoint prey by sound alone, even in complete darkness.

The lynx's coat varies from golden to reddish-brown, dotted with dark spots. Those spots serve a crucial function: camouflage in the Mediterranean scrubland and cork oak forests where the species hunts. The tail is characteristically short and stubby, often with a distinctive black tip. To anyone who sees a lynx in person, it's unmistakably beautiful. But most people will never see one alive. That's where photography becomes essential.

The Extinction Crisis: Numbers That Tell a Story

In 2002, a landmark study documented that fewer than 100 Iberian lynxes remained in a single location in southwestern Spain. The species essentially existed as a single, fragile population clinging to survival. From a genetic standpoint, this meant the entire species shared virtually identical DNA. Any disease outbreak could wipe out a significant percentage of the population. Any environmental disaster could be catastrophic.

The causes of this decline are entirely human-related. Hunting in the 19th and 20th centuries reduced populations dramatically. As humans expanded agriculture and development, lynx habitat disappeared. Roads fragmented remaining populations, making it impossible for lynxes to find mates or establish territories. Cars killed lynxes attempting to cross between habitat patches. Rabbit populations, already stressed by habitat loss, collapsed further when a disease called rabbit viral hemorrhagic disease swept through Spain.

By the 1990s, scientists were discussing whether captive breeding programs should be established to preserve at least some genetic diversity. The conversation wasn't about saving the species anymore. It was about preventing complete extinction. The goal shifted from restoration to mere survival.

The Art and Science of Wildlife Photography

Technical Mastery: Cameras, Lenses, and Settings

Wildlife photography demands absolute technical competence. You can't retake the shot. You can't ask the lynx to pose again. You get one moment, and it has to be perfect. This means understanding your equipment at an expert level before you ever venture into the field.

The camera body itself is crucial. Professional wildlife photographers typically use full-frame mirrorless or DSLR cameras capable of shooting at high frame rates. A camera shooting 10 to 12 frames per second in burst mode increases the odds of capturing that critical decisive moment when the lynx's expression shows perfect alertness or when movement is frozen at exactly the right point in time.

But the camera body is only part of the equation. The lens is arguably more important. Wildlife photographers need extreme focal lengths to maintain safe distance from subjects while still capturing detail. Telephoto lenses ranging from 200mm to 600mm are standard. But a 600mm lens doesn't just magnify the subject. It also compresses perspective and isolates the animal from its background, creating that dramatic effect where the lynx seems to pop out of the frame.

The relationship between focal length, aperture, and sensor size creates the shallow depth of field that separates professional wildlife photography from amateur snapshots. When you see a perfectly sharp lynx eye against a beautifully blurred background, that's the result of careful lens selection combined with proper distance and aperture settings. A large aperture (f/5.6 or wider) lets in more light, allowing faster shutter speeds that freeze motion and reduce motion blur.

Shutter speed is perhaps the single most critical setting in wildlife photography. If the shutter is too slow, subject movement and camera shake combine to create blurry, unusable images. A general rule of thumb: your shutter speed should be at least 1 divided by the focal length. Shooting at 500mm? Your shutter speed should be at least 1/500th of a second. In low light conditions, this becomes challenging. That's where high ISO capability matters. Modern camera sensors handle high ISO much better than previous generations, allowing photographers to maintain fast shutter speeds even in dim forest light.

QUICK TIP: Start with aperture priority mode when learning wildlife photography. Set your aperture to f/5.6 or wider, let the camera handle shutter speed, and adjust ISO as needed. This removes one variable while you learn to compose and anticipate behavior.

The Psychology of Composition: Why Rules Matter

Technical competence gets you sharp, properly exposed images. But composition gets people to care. There's a significant difference between these two outcomes.

The rule of thirds is hammered into every photography student's head. Instead of centering the subject, place it one-third into the frame horizontally or vertically. This creates visual tension and draws the viewer's eye in a specific direction. For wildlife photography, this means the lynx occupies the frame powerfully without appearing dead center and static.

But rules exist to be broken, and the best wildlife photographers know when to ignore the rule of thirds. Sometimes centering the subject communicates strength and dominance. Sometimes an extreme composition, with the lynx far to one side and vast empty space filling the frame, communicates isolation and vulnerability. That empty space becomes part of the story.

Leading lines guide the viewer's eye. A trail of light dappling through forest canopy can lead toward the lynx's face. A fallen log in the foreground can lead deeper into the frame. Water reflects light and adds visual interest. Rock formations create geometry that contrasts with the lynx's organic form.

Foreground and background separation is where the magic happens. A blurred rock in the extreme foreground, a sharp lynx in the middle ground, and soft-focused trees in the background create depth. This layering makes the image three-dimensional despite being a flat photograph. It makes the viewer feel present in the scene, looking at the lynx just as the photographer did.

But the most powerful compositional element in wildlife photography is the eye. A perfectly sharp eye with a clear catchlight—the reflection of light in the iris—transforms a photograph from documentary to portrait. It creates connection. When viewers see the lynx's eye, they see consciousness. They see intelligence. They see a creature worthy of consideration.

DID YOU KNOW: The human eye is drawn to other eyes within photographs faster than any other feature. Photographers spend enormous effort ensuring the lynx's eyes are perfectly sharp and properly lit, even if other parts of the image are technically out of focus. That single point of sharpness anchors the entire composition.

The Technical Process: From Field to Final Image

Pre-Production Research and Planning

Professional wildlife photographers don't just show up and start shooting. That approach wastes time and misses critical opportunities. The best photographers invest significant time in research before ever venturing into the field.

For Iberian lynx photography, this means understanding the species' behavior intimately. When do lynxes hunt? What time of day? How do they move through different habitats? What attracts them to specific locations? This research combines reading scientific literature with consulting local experts and experienced guides.

Location scouting is crucial. Wildlife photographers need to identify where lynxes are most likely to be encountered. In the case of Iberian lynxes, this means the protected reserves in southwestern Spain where reintroduced populations are establishing themselves. But identifying general habitat isn't enough. Photographers need to find specific spots where light, background, and terrain combine favorably.

Weather prediction becomes part of the planning process. Overcast skies might reduce harsh shadows but also reduce sharpness and require higher ISO settings. Sunrise and sunset provide directional light that sculpts the subject beautifully. But those golden hours last only 20 to 30 minutes. Photographers plan their schedules around these peak lighting periods.

Physical preparation matters too. Wildlife photographers might spend 12 to 16 hours per day in the field, much of it waiting motionless. This requires exceptional fitness and preparation. Sitting perfectly still in any position causes discomfort after an hour. Photographers develop specialized techniques: spreading their weight across multiple points, using specialized bags and supports, and practicing meditation-like mental discipline to remain present and alert despite physical discomfort.

Post-Processing: Honesty and Artistic Intent

This is where wildlife photography gets controversial. The question of post-processing—how much editing is acceptable—divides the photography community.

There's a spectrum. On one end, some photographers believe any editing is unacceptable. A photograph should be the truth, the untouched capture of reality. This position ignores an important fact: the camera has never been neutral. Every photographic choice—focal length, shutter speed, aperture, ISO, white balance—is an interpretation of reality. The camera embeds artistic choices from the moment you press the shutter button.

On the other end, some photographers treat photographs as starting points for digital paintings. They add subjects that weren't present. They remove context that complicates the narrative. They create images that are technically possible but factually false.

Responsible wildlife photographers navigate between these extremes. They're honest about what can and can't be edited. Color correction is generally acceptable. Adjusting exposure and contrast to match what the photographer saw in the moment is acceptable. Removing distracting elements that weren't part of the core composition, like a branch obscuring the subject, might be acceptable depending on context and publication.

What's not acceptable: removing animals or environmental features that tell the true story. Composite photography that combines elements from different moments or locations. Adding elements that weren't present. Fundamentally altering the subject's appearance or the habitat's condition.

For conservation photography, this honesty matters enormously. If photographers manipulate images to create false narratives about habitat quality or animal health, they undermine the credibility of the entire field. The whole power of wildlife photography for conservation depends on viewers trusting that what they're seeing is fundamentally true, even if artistically enhanced.

Camera Gear: Essential Equipment for Iberian Lynx Photography

Camera Bodies: The Foundation

Wildlife photographers working with critically endangered species like the Iberian lynx can't afford equipment failure. They need professional-grade cameras built for reliability and performance in challenging conditions.

A full-frame mirrorless camera body forms the core. Modern mirrorless systems offer several advantages: advanced autofocus systems that track moving subjects better than older technology, better battery life than some early mirrorless cameras, and compact form factors that reduce fatigue during long shooting sessions.

The camera should shoot at a minimum of 10 frames per second in burst mode, though 12 to 15 fps is preferable. This high frame rate increases the odds of capturing the decisive moment when the lynx's expression or pose is perfect. With animals, you rarely get a second chance. Higher frame rates mean more chances to get it right.

Reliable autofocus with animal-specific tracking is essential. Modern AI-driven autofocus systems use computational photography to identify and track eyes, recognizing that the eye is where focus should be. These systems work remarkably well and free the photographer from manually adjusting focus while tracking a moving subject.

Weatherproofing matters when you're sitting in Mediterranean scrubland for 12 hours. Dust and moisture are constant threats. Professional-grade cameras have extensive sealing that allows them to function reliably despite exposure to environmental hazards.

DID YOU KNOW: Professional wildlife photographers often carry backup camera bodies. If the primary camera fails during a unique moment, they need a backup ready within seconds. This means carrying thousands of dollars in redundant equipment just to ensure mission-critical moments aren't missed.

Lenses: The Eyes of Wildlife Photography

If the camera body is the foundation, the lens is the artist. And wildlife photographers need multiple lenses for different situations.

A 500mm to 600mm telephoto lens is the workhorse for distant subjects. This focal length allows the photographer to maintain a distance where the lynx isn't disturbed while still capturing detailed images where the animal fills the frame. The extreme focal length compresses perspective, making the background relationship to the subject clearer and more visually interesting.

A 200mm to 300mm lens serves as a secondary option, useful when the lynx is closer or when the photographer wants to include more habitat context. These shorter focal lengths also tend to have wider maximum apertures (f/2.8 vs f/5.6), letting in more light in low conditions.

Image stabilization, whether built into the lens or camera, is essential. At telephoto focal lengths, even slight camera shake ruins images. Modern stabilization systems can effectively reduce shake by several shutter stops, allowing photographers to use shutter speeds one to two steps slower than would otherwise be possible while maintaining sharp images.

Teleconverters extend the focal length of existing lenses, turning a 500mm into a 700mm or 750mm lens. But teleconverters reduce light and, in some cases, reduce autofocus speed. They're useful backup options but not primary solutions.

Support Equipment: The Overlooked Essentials

Even the finest lenses and cameras produce blurry images in the hands of someone without proper support. Tripods, monopods, and support systems are as crucial as the lens itself.

For telephoto wildlife work, a quality tripod with a ball head or gimbal head is essential. Ball heads allow quick repositioning. Gimbal heads balance the heavy lens, requiring minimal effort to move it despite the weight. A gimbal head is nearly always better for telephoto work, though ball heads work acceptably for shorter lenses.

Some situations don't allow for tripods. Dense scrubland where the lynx hunts doesn't have level ground. A monopod provides stability while remaining portable. It's a compromise between the stability of a tripod and the mobility of handheld shooting.

Beanbags and other creative supports help when tripods aren't practical. A photographer might rest the barrel of the lens on a rock, using a beanbag to adjust the angle slightly. This provides surprising stability with minimal equipment.

Camera bags need to be weatherproof, protective, and organized. A photographer carrying tens of thousands of dollars in equipment needs bags that protect that investment while remaining practical to carry during long hiking and hiking sessions. Many photographers use modular systems that allow customization of internal organization.

Filters serve various purposes. Circular polarizing filters reduce reflections and enhance color saturation. ND filters reduce light to allow slower shutter speeds when shooting in bright conditions. UV filters provide protection for the front element of expensive lenses.

Challenges in Iberian Lynx Photography

The Extreme Difficulty of Photographing a Nocturnal, Solitary Predator

Iberian lynxes are difficult subjects. They're nocturnal, meaning they're most active during darkness when lighting for photography is nearly impossible. They're solitary, spending most of their lives alone except during mating season. They're rare and live in limited habitat. Finding a lynx at all is an achievement. Photographing one requires luck, skill, and perseverance.

The nocturnal lifestyle creates enormous technical challenges. Twilight hours when lynxes hunt often feature light that's too dim for reliable autofocus. The color temperature is unpredictable, shifting from warm to cool as darkness falls. ISO must be pushed high, reducing image quality. These aren't excuses for inferior images. Professional photographers find ways to overcome these challenges. But it requires expertise and often involves accepting compromises that wouldn't exist in daytime shooting.

The lynx's solitary nature means there are no herds to photograph. No predictable gathering spots. No behavioral patterns that concentrate animals in accessible areas. Each encounter is unique and unrepeatable. You get one lynx, one opportunity, one chance. If the light is wrong, if the composition is awkward, if the camera malfunctions, that's it. The lynx won't return tomorrow.

Rarity adds another layer of difficulty. There are only roughly 1,000 Iberian lynxes in the world, spread across a habitat area of several thousand square kilometers. The odds of randomly encountering a lynx while in habitat are vanishingly small. Professional lynx photographers work with guides who know lynx territories intimately. They invest months and years in repeated trips to the same areas, building knowledge about where and when lynxes are most likely to appear.

Ethical Considerations: Balancing Documentation With Minimal Disturbance

Wildlife photography creates an inherent ethical paradox. The closer the photographer gets, the better the images. But the closer the photographer gets, the more the presence affects the animal. Professional wildlife photographers navigate this paradox by following strict ethical guidelines.

Minimal disturbance is the fundamental principle. The animal's welfare comes before the photograph. If the animal shows signs of stress—increased alertness, rapid flight, interrupted feeding—the photographer withdraws. The image isn't worth compromising animal welfare.

This creates practical challenges. A lynx that tolerates a photographer's presence at 50 meters will produce better images than a lynx that requires maintaining 200 meters distance. But if the lynx is stressed at 50 meters, ethical photographers maintain the 200-meter distance regardless of image quality.

Using guides who know the animal's tolerance levels is essential. Experienced guides understand how close they can approach specific individuals. Some lynxes are more habituated to human presence. Others are extremely shy. Good guides match photographer distance to individual animal temperament.

Timing matters too. Approaching animals during critical periods—denning, juvenile care, or during harsh weather when energy reserves are low—is minimally invasive. Approaching during these times causes significant stress. Responsible photographers avoid these periods.

Many conservation photographers work through existing research programs rather than independently. This provides ethical oversight. Research protocols require approval from animal welfare committees. Photographers document their adherence to these protocols, ensuring their work causes minimal harm.

The Future of Wildlife Photography and Conservation

Technological Evolution: New Tools for Storytelling

Wildlife photography is evolving rapidly. New technology is opening possibilities that previous generations couldn't imagine.

Drone photography is revolutionizing landscape documentation. Drones capture habitat context from perspectives impossible to achieve from the ground. They can document habitat fragmentation and human pressures with stunning clarity. They can follow animals across large territories, creating dynamic documentation of behavior at landscape scale.

Thermal imaging technology allows documentation of nocturnal animals without disturbing them. A thermal camera can document lynx hunting in complete darkness, capturing behavior that's never been directly observed or photographed before. The heating signature of the lynx stands out clearly against a cool background, allowing detailed composition and sharp focus.

Artificial intelligence is beginning to revolutionize wildlife monitoring. AI systems can identify individual animals from photos, track them over time, and correlate behavior with environmental conditions. This transforms photography from a purely documentary practice into a data-generation tool that feeds conservation decision-making.
